I'm redoing my last wheel and have it all apart. I noticed a thin crack where the keyway (rear hub) is on the back of the hub lengthwise w/ the axle...it's more hairline nearer the wood spokes, but flares out a hair more towards the end on the drum side. I had bought a spare wheel just for the rim several years ago...fortunately it is one with a rear drum assembly, but it is very rusty where the axle goes through. My question is can I reuse the original hub and get it repaired somehow or should I use the rusty one?...not sure how to clean the inside of the rusty one to where it's smooth enough for the axle. Any help is much appreciated!

A split like that can be caused by some ignorant person putting it on the taper with grease. The hub can "walk" up the taper with use.

You can weld it (or have it welded), but it is not a trivial weld. It will have to be ground to form a V along the split then built up with weld to fill the V. The inside will probably need machining too to ensure the weld is smooth and the taper is not deformed. The welder must be properly qualified and do very good work to do welds with no slag inclusions. This is because the weld is in tension and a really good weld (a set of them on top of each other really) is needed.

It might be easier and cheaper to clean up the spare. Perhaps wet-and-dry (wet) on an axle taper to smooth it inside and lots of patience?
